Add Watermark to PSD in C#

Adobeova široko korištena aplikacija za Photoshop koristi PSD Ovaj format je neophodan za stvaranje zanimljivih dizajna kao što su logotipi i brošure, često uključujući više slojeva. Da biste učinkovito zaštitili svoje dizajne, možete programski ** dodati vodeni znak na PSD datoteku u C#**. Ovaj članak će vas voditi kroz proces koristeći Aspose.PSD za .NET API, snažno rješenje za C#.NET Core PSD vodene oznake i druge PSD slike manipulacije zadatke**.

Što ćete naučiti

U ovom članku ćemo obuhvatiti sljedeće teme:

Koristite C# Photoshop API za dodavanje vodene oznake na PSD

Da bi programski dodali tekst ili sliku vodovodu u PSD datoteku, koristimo Aspose.PSD za .NET API. ova moćna i korisnička knjižnica omogućuje vam da manipulirate formatima Adobe Photoshop datoteke bez potrebe za samim Adobeom Photoshopom. idealan je za C# .NET dodavanje vodene oznake PSD datotekama zadaća i podržava razne operacije kao što su kompresija, rotacija i renderiranje preko više Podržani formati datoteke.

Ključne riječi u API-u

  • PsdImage: Koristi se za preuzimanje, uređivanje i spašavanje PSD datoteka.
  • Grafika: predstavlja kontekst grafike u slici.
  • Layer: Predstavlja svaki sloj unutar PSD datoteke.

instalacija

Također možete Preuzimanje DLL ili ga instalirati preko Nujet:

PM> Install-Package Aspose.PSD

Dodavanje tekstne vodene oznake u PSD-u pomoću C# {#Dodati tekst-vodene oznake na PSD-koristeći CSharp}

Da biste dodali vodnjak za tekst u PSD datoteku, slijedite ove korake:

  • Preuzmite PSD datoteku kao PsdImage pomoću Imaž razreda.
  • Stvorite primjer razreda Grafika.
  • Definicija Font objekta za tekst vodovoda.
  • Stvorite SolidBrush primjer sa željom boje.
  • Obavijest o usklađivanju traka.
  • Zovite metodu DrawString() kako biste prenijeli tekst.
  • Sačuvajte izvornu datoteku pomoću metoda Save().

Ovdje je uzorak koda koji pokazuje kako dodati vodeni znak teksta u PSD datoteku u C#:

Add Text Watermark to PSD using C#

Add Text Watermark to PSD using C#

Da biste sačuvali izlaz kao PSD datoteku, koristite sljedeći kod snippet:

psdImage.Save(@"C:\Files\AddWatermark_output.psd", new PsdOptions());

Stvaranje Diagonalne vodene oznake u PSD-u pomoću C#

Da biste u PSD datoteci stvorili diagonalni tekst, slijedite sljedeće korake:

  • Preuzmite PSD datoteku kao PsdImage pomoću Imaž razreda.
  • Stvorite primjer razreda Grafika.
  • Definicija Font objekta za vodeni znak.
  • Stvorite SolidBrush primjer sa željom boje.
  • Potvrdite transformativnu matricu kako biste okrenuli vodeni znak.
  • Sastavite linijsku usklađenost.
  • Zovite metodu DrawString().
  • Sačuvajte izvornu datoteku pomoću metoda Save().

Sljedeći uzorak koda pokazuje kako dodati diagonalni tekst vodnjak u PSD datoteku u C#:

Create Diagonal Watermark in PSD using C#

Create Diagonal Watermark in PSD using C#

Dodavanje vodene oznake slike na PSD pomoću C#

Da biste dodali sliku kao vodeni znak u PSD datoteku, slijedite ove korake:

  • Preuzmite PSD datoteku kao PsdImage pomoću Imaž razreda.
  • Stvorite primjer razreda Layer.
  • Postavite visinu, širinu i opacitet sloja.
  • Koristite AddLayer() metodu za dodavanje sloja na PSD.
  • Preuzmite sliku vodovoda u sloj.
  • Pozovite DrawImage() metodu, prolazeći lokaciju i vodeni znak slika kao argumente.
  • Sačuvajte izvornu datoteku pomoću metoda Save().

Ovdje je uzorak koda koji pokazuje kako dodati sliku vodnjak u PSD datoteku u C#:

Add Image Watermark to PSD using C#

Add Image Watermark to PSD using C#

Dobijte besplatnu privremenu dozvolu

Možeš Dobijte besplatnu privremenu dozvolu pokušati Aspose.PSD za .NET bez ograničenja ocjenjivanja.

zaključak

U ovom članku smo istražili kako:

  • Dodajte novi sloj u sliku PSD-a.
  • Dodajte tekst ili sliku vodene oznake u PSD.
  • Sačuvajte PSD kao PNG ili PSD datoteku pomoću C#.

Osim učenja kako dodati vodeni znak u PSD datoteku u C#, možete produbiti duboko u Aspose.PSD za .NET Provjeravajući da je dokumentacija i istraživanje njezinih obilnih značajki. ako imate bilo kakvih pitanja, osjećajte se slobodno doći na naše Besplatna podrška foruma.

Koristeći Aspose.PSD Plugin, možete učinkovito manipulirati PSD datoteke i implementirati vodene oznake u vašim C# .NET aplikacijama.Ovaj vodič pruža temeljne znanje koje trebate započeti s C#.NET Core dodati tekst vodeni oznaka na PSD , batch vodni oznaki PSD dosje s C# .Net i još mnogo toga.Bez obzira na to hoćete li dodati transparentnu vodenu oznaku za PSD pomoću c# ili programmatski dodajati sliku vodenom oznakom na PSD u C#1 , ovaj tutorial služi kao vaša sveobuhvatna sredstva za knjižnicu .

Uz Aspose.PSD C# vodomarking tutorial, sada imate alate za stvaranje prilagođenih rješenja za vaše PSD datoteke, osiguravajući da su vaši dizajni učinkovito zaštićeni.

More in this category